MySQL企业版的数据分区策略有哪些
导读:MySQL企业版的数据分区策略主要包括以下几种: RANGE分区:根据指定的列范围进行分区,例如按照时间范围进行分区。 LIST分区:根据指定的列值列表进行分区,例如按照地区进行分区。 HASH分区:根据给定的表达式的哈希值进行...
MySQL企业版的数据分区策略主要包括以下几种:
-
RANGE分区:根据指定的列范围进行分区,例如按照时间范围进行分区。
-
LIST分区:根据指定的列值列表进行分区,例如按照地区进行分区。
-
HASH分区:根据给定的表达式的哈希值进行分区,可以在分布式计算场景下提高查询性能。
-
KEY分区:类似于HASH分区,但是根据给定的列的值进行哈希分区。
-
LINEAR KEY分区:与KEY分区类似,但在计算哈希值时使用线性哈希算法。
-
SUBPARTITION分区:在每个分区中再进行子分区,可以更精细地控制数据的存储和查询。
这些数据分区策略可以根据实际业务需求和数据特点进行选择和组合,以提高数据库的查询性能和管理效率。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: MySQL企业版的数据分区策略有哪些
本文地址: https://pptw.com/jishu/693895.html
